Acta Neurochir (2017) 159:1579–1585
Hearing preservation in patients with vestibular schwannomas remains difficult by microsurgery or radiosurgery.
Method: In this study, awake surgery via the retrosigmoid approach was performed for vestibular schwannomas (volume, 11.6 ± 11.2 ml; range, 1.3–26.4 ml) in eight consecutive patients with preoperative quartering of pure tone audiometry (PTA) of 53 ± 27 dB.
:Results After surgery, hearing was preserved in seven patients and improved in one patient. The postoperative quartering PTA was 51 ± 21 dB. Serviceable hearing (class A + B + C) using the American Association of Otolaryngology-Head and Neck Surgery (AAO-HNS) classification was preserved in all patients. Preoperative useful hearing (AAO-HNS class A + B) was observed in three patients, and useful hearing was preserved in all three of these patients after surgery. In addition, useful facial nerve function (House-Blackmann Grade 1) was preserved in all patients.
:Conclusions These results suggest that awake surgery for vestibular schwannomas is associated with low patient morbidity, including with respect to hearing and facial nerve function.
